Rice is high in protein and water Rice contains a large amount of water and protein, of which water accounts for about 13% of the mass of rice, and protein accounts for about 8% of the total mass of rice. In addition, there are more than 60% of carbohydrates. After these substances enter the human body, they can be quickly absorbed by the body and play a role in replenishing the body's energy. 2. Rice is high in trace elements and minerals There are many trace elements in rice, among which potassium, calcium, magnesium and sodium have the highest content. These trace elements are beneficial to the normal functioning of various organs of the human body and can maintain the normal function of various organs of the body. In addition, there are minerals such as copper, zinc and selenium in rice. Niacin, riboflavin and thiamine are also important nutrients in rice. These substances are necessary substances for the normal metabolism of the human body. After being absorbed by the human body, the health level of the body will be greatly improved. 3.
